The International Committee of the Red Cross (ICRC) is an impartial, neutral and independent organization whose ICRC  exclusively humanitarian mission is to protect the lives and dignity of victims of armed conflict and other situations of violence and to provide them with assistance. The ICRC also endeavours to prevent suffering by promoting and strengthening humanitarian law and universal humanitarian principles.

DEPUTY HEAD OF SUB DELEGATION
GAROWE
About the Job
The Deputy Head of Sub Delegation operates within his/her area of responsibility within Somalia under the supervision of the Head of Sub Delegation, who is based in Nairobi. He/she analyses humanitarian, political and security environment, identifies humanitarian needs in the area of responsibility and defines the Sub Delegations’ operational strategies and objectives.
This is a resident/national position based in Garowe.
Duties and Responsibilities

Supports in implementation of sound and strategic decisions within the Sub Delegation
In coordination with the respective Heads of Department implements and monitors operational issues, programmes and activities within the region
Supports in development and implementation of the sub-delegation’s security rules, in line with the overall security framework established by the delegation
Provide analysis of the security environment and related risks and suggests measures and supervises their implementation
Represents the ICRC externally and contributes to building the necessary understanding, acceptance and support of the ICRC amongst the various interlocutors
Facilitates the collection of protection-related information from the local community and implements the relevant protection activities in coordination with respective departments
Maintains constructive relations with the Somali Red Crescent Society (SRCS) branch and sub-branches
Supervises and follows-up all administrative, HR and finance related matters of the office and ensures adherence to the relevant procedures
Supports the Communication department’s missions and initiatives
Manages and continuously monitors performance for staff working under his/her responsibility
Provides timely, accurate reports and generates statistical data related to office/operational activities
